If you want to have a safe vacation, you need to know a few things to prepare for before you leave home. Here are some things to consider before leaving your home and taking a tour.
Take photos
You may think that the photos are taken while you are in the destination country. It is not the whole truth. What you need to do is use your smartphone to take photos of important documents such as prescriptions, passport and other documents that you may need. Instead of carrying a lot of files, you can use digital copies of those documents.
Get paper copies
Of course, you must carry your passport with you while in a foreign country. It is also better to keep a copy of the photo.
Inform your credit card company
You may want to inform your credit card company that you will be using the card. This will help avoid any problems that may arise in the event that the company assumes that your credit card has been stolen.

Remove the spare key
Some people have a spare key for their home in case they need it in an emergency. If you also have one, be sure to take it off or take it with you.
Lower the curtain
Burglars can peek into your home if the curtains are not drawn. Therefore, be sure to lower all the curtains before leaving your home.
Activate a timer
To further reduce the likelihood of theft, consider installing a timer to turn on some lights at night automatically.
Turn off the water supply
You may consider turning off the water supply to different appliances in your home, such as ice makers, dishwashers, washing machines, and toilets.
Unplug other devices
Obviously, no one will be using the appliances when you are away. So it’s best to turn off your computer, toasters, and ovens, to name a few.
